BERNADETTE PAGE

HARNESS Racing South Australia is proud to announce Bernadette Page will represent South Australia in the 2025Australasian Young Drivers Championship.

Held in conjunction with the Queensland-based Inter Dominion, this year’s series marks the 41st edition of the prestigious competition, bringing together the top under-25 drivers from Australia and New Zealand.

A standout freelance driver, Bernadette recently celebrated her 25th birthday and is currently enjoying a stellar run of form, with an impressive 106 wins in just two-and-a-half years.

Her breakout 2024 season saw her claim 63 victories, culminating in her being awarded the Leading Young and Concession Driver Award during HRSA’s Horse of the Year Awards.

The AYDC will unfold across 10 races, starting with three heats on Tuesday, July 15 and Wednesday, July 16 at Albion Park, followed by three more at Redcliffe on Friday, July 18.

The Final race will be held on Saturday, July 19, in conjunction with the Inter Dominion Championship. Drivers will accumulate points throughout the series, with the highest scorer crowned the champion.
